Ce. Reuter et al., ULTRAWIDEBAND ABSORBING BOUNDARY-CONDITION FOR TERMINATION OF WAVE-GUIDING STRUCTURES IN FD-TD SIMULATIONS, IEEE microwave and guided wave letters, 4(10), 1994, pp. 344-346
A new method for ultrawideband termination of waveguides in finite-dif
ference time-domain (FD-TD) grids is presented. The Berenger perfectly
matched layer (PML) absorbing boundary condition is applied to termin
ate both perfect electrically conducting (PEC) and dielectric waveguid
es in two dimensions. Reflections of less than -75 dB are obtained ove
r the entire propagation regime. Evidence is presented that the PML AB
C is effective even for the evanescent energy present below cutoff in
PEC waveguides and the multimode propagation present in dielectric wav
eguides.
